UCO Voted Best for Undergraduate and MBA Programs, Forensic Science Expertise by Journal Record Readers

The University of Central Oklahoma was recognized as the best in three categories: undergraduate programs, Master of Business Administration (MBA) program and forensic experts, according to the Journal Record’s 2022 Reader Rankings.

The rankings are determined by reader voting conducted from March 7 – April 8, 2022, which garnered more than 18,700 votes.

Central connects its students to unmatched value found in 119 undergraduate areas and 81 graduate majors, including the fully online and in-person MBA program. The MBA programs are offered in a cohort-based format designed to provide team building, networking and career-building opportunities for students and can be completed in as little as 16 months.

UCO’s forensic expertise can be found in numerous local, state and federal law enforcement agencies, including the FBI, the Federal Aviation Administration Forensic Laboratory, the Oklahoma State Bureau of Investigation Forensic Science Center, the Missouri State Highway Patrol Laboratory, the Kansas Bureau of Investigation Crime Laboratory, Texas Department of Public Safety and the Oklahoma Medical Examiner’s Office, among others. UCO’s W. Roger Webb Forensic Science Institute (FSI) graduates have also been accepted to medical schools, schools of law and other graduate programs across the country.
